Abbey Ale

Abbey Ale is a 8.00% Belgian Dark Strong Ale brewed in
New South Wales by Little Brewing Company, The.

This is The Little Brewing Company’s version of a Belgian Strong (Dark) Abbey Ale using 100% European speciality malts and two separate yeast strains. The beer is ‘bottle conditioned’ and undergoes a minimum of three months careful cellaring before release. This beer is made with finesse in true Belgian style with its alcohol content well hidden beneath the complex flavour.
